Definition of napier grass words
- noun napier grass a tall, leafy grass, Pennisetum purpureum, native to Africa, grown as a forage plant. 1

Origin of napier grass
First appearance:
before 1910 One of the 15% newest English words
First recorded in 1910-15; after Napier, South Africa
